Use foil only as directed in this manual. TV dinners may be microwaved in foil trays less than 3/4” high; remove the top foil cover and return the tray to the box. When using foil in the microwave oven, keep the foil at least 1 inch away from the sides of the oven.

THE VENT FAN
Take care to prevent the starting and spreading of accidental cook- ing fires while the vent fan is in use.
•Clean the underside of the microwave often. Do not allow grease to build up on the microwave or the fan filters.
•In the event of a grease fire on the surface units below the microwave oven, smother a flam- ing pan on the surface unit by
covering the pan completely with a lid, a cookie sheet or a flat tray.
•Use care when cleaning the vent fan filters. Corrosive cleaning agents may damage the filters.
•When preparing flaming foods under the microwave, turn the fan on.
•Never leave surface units beneath your microwave oven unattended at high heat settings. Boilovers cause smoking and
greasy spillovers that may ignite and spread if the microwave vent fan is operating. To minimize automatic fan operation, use ade- quate sized cookware and use high heat on surface units only when necessary.
